ANNE SCHULTZ

Age: 32.

Job: Floral designer/co-owner, Linden Hills Florist, Minneapolis.

Grew up: Bloomington.

Education: University of Minnesota, bachelor's degree in studio art, 1999.

Family: Husband, Michael; daughters, Grace, 6, and Sydney, 5; son, Henry, 3.

Pet: Beta fish named Nemo.

Favorite cut flower: Zinnia.

Favorite back-yard botanical: Hydrangeas, "especially plain old green Annabelles. They grow like crazy, they love Minnesota weather, they are hardy and you can use them for decorating about nine months out of the year!"

Inspirational resource: "You can laugh if you want. I always think that Martha Stewart explains very well how to use flowers. I do use the Better Homes and Gardens website [www.bhg.com] a lot for inspiration; they have a really natural look that I like."

Fun fact: She and her then-fiancé invited relatives to an engagement dinner and held a surprise wedding between the appetizers and the entree.
